Bob Murray with McGraw-Hill Discusses the Construction Outlook for 2012

Bob Murray with McGraw-Hill Discusses the Construction Outlook for 2012

November 29, 2011—Bob Murray, VP of Economic Affairs with McGraw-Hill, and Kemp Harr discuss his Construction Outlook Publication for 2012. Listen to the interview to hear Bob say that construction spending for 2012 will be up 10% for for single-family housing, up 18% for multi-family housing, up 8% in commercial buildings but slip 2% in institutional buildings (McGraw-Hill puts schools and hospitals in the institutional category).

Alexander Collot d'Escury Discusses New European Research Proving Carpet is Better for Indoor Air

Alexander Collot d'Escury Discusses New European Research Proving Carpet is Better for Indoor Air

November 18, 2011—Alexander Collot d'Escury, Chief Commercial Officer for Desso, and Kemp Harr discuss recent independent research by TNO in Holland that proves carpet absorbs more particulates from the air than hard surfaces. Listen to the interview to hear how the European carpet market is using this information to reverse the trend by asthma and allergy doctors to advise patients to remove their carpet.
